- The distance between Olbia/ Costa Smeralda, Italy and Brodhead, Wi, Usa is approximately 7,680 km or 4,772 mi.
- To reach Olbia/ Costa Smeralda in this distance one would set out from Brodhead, Wi bearing 53.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Olbia/ Costa Smeralda bearing 128.9° or SE .
- Olbia/ Costa Smeralda has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Brodhead, Wi has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a).
- Olbia/ Costa Smeralda is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Brodhead, Wi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 8.7 °C (15.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.5 °C (29.7°F) less in Olbia/ Costa Smeralda.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 274.1 mm (10.8 in) less which is equivalent to 274.1 l/m² (6.73 US gal/ft²) or 2,741,000 l/ha (293,031 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.7° higher in Olbia/ Costa Smeralda than in Brodhead, Wi.
